open Api
type _ t =
| I32 : int32 t
| I64 : int64 t
| F32 : float t
| F64 : float t
| AnyRef : Ref.t t
| FuncRef : Ref.t t
let to_valkind : type a. a t -> Types.Valkind.t = function
| I32 -> Types.Valkind.i32
| I64 -> Types.Valkind.i64
| F32 -> Types.Valkind.f32
| F64 -> Types.Valkind.f64
| AnyRef -> Types.Valkind.anyref
| FuncRef -> Types.Valkind.funcref
let to_valtype typ = Functions.Valtype.new_ (to_valkind typ)
exception Type_mismatch of {expected : Types.Valkind.t; got : Types.Valkind.t}
let () =
Printexc.register_printer (function
| Type_mismatch {expected; got} ->
Some
(Printf.sprintf
"Type mismatch: %s <> %s"
(Unsigned.UInt8.to_string expected)
(Unsigned.UInt8.to_string got))
| _ -> None)
let check : type a. a t -> Types.Valtype.t Ctypes.ptr -> unit =
fun typ valtype ->
let got = Functions.Valtype.kind valtype in
let check_assertion expected =
if not (Unsigned.UInt8.equal got expected) then
raise (Type_mismatch {got; expected})
in
match typ with
| I32 -> check_assertion Types.Valkind.i32
| I64 -> check_assertion Types.Valkind.i64
| F32 -> check_assertion Types.Valkind.f32
| F64 -> check_assertion Types.Valkind.f64
| AnyRef -> check_assertion Types.Valkind.anyref
| FuncRef -> check_assertion Types.Valkind.funcref
